How are you doing now? Anything you wished someone would have told you about the recovery procesd you care to share?

I have mostly great days. I had acid reflux issues the first two weeks but doctor gave meds and advised to sleep upright for now. Also nausea for the last couple days. I think when I was told about chewing slow and taking smaller bite I took it lightly at first. But you really have to learn your body all over again and really really slow down. I really wish I knew that I would be so lethargic, as I'm a fairly on the go kind of person. Since my pre-op diet, I've been lacking energy. But I am told it will get better by latest month 3 of post-op.
